The role involves managing and developing the relationship with one or more of CUBE’s customers, who are top tier banks. You'll be the interface between the customer(s) and CUBE across the entire relationship. You will collaborate closely with teams across the organisation (e.g. Client, Intelligence & Analytics, Technology and Operations) in order to provide a consistently high level of service to our clients.

Responsibilities:

  • Build relationships with CUBE’s customers, managing day‑to‑day interactions.
  • Help drive increased engagement between the clients and CUBE, ensuring clients are satisfied with the services they receive, we deliver desired outcomes and improve upon any areas of dissatisfaction.
  • Lead and own CUBE’s end‑to‑end implementation projects from initial customer engagement, statements of work, project tracking and exceptional delivery.
  • Lead customer facing meetings to present project status updates, demonstrate platform functionality and build strong relationships with customers.
  • Ensure unrivaled customer service and retention, by exceeding expectation and proactively managing any issues arising during the relationship.
  • Present and lead customer meetings (on and off site, as required).
  • Support effective transition to Business As Usual (BAU).
  • Work closely with internal functions to ensure legal, financial and technical requirements are fully satisfied and approved for each customer engagement.
  • Maintain existing and develop new relationships with partners as necessary to ensure customers receive a high quality, aligned service proposition.
  • Perform UAT testing of customer releases, as required.
  • Be the voice of the client. Gather their requirements and feedback and communicate this to the internal teams to influence the continued development of the product offering, acting as an advocate for the customers.
  • Constantly improve your industry knowledge through webinars / events / readings.

What we’re looking for:

  • Project management and delivery of change and technology transformation within the financial sector; in particular, regulatory-driven initiatives.
  • Demonstrable experience of first‑class client focus, relationship building, problem solving and teamwork.
  • Exposure to Risk and Compliance based implementation projects.
  • Strong understanding of large‑scale programme delivery (Agile, DevOps, waterfall) – SCRUM qualifications would be beneficial.
  • Experience of using agile delivery tools such as JIRA, etc.
  • Understanding of digital transformation and capable of conveying key concepts and principles to your team and clients at multiple levels of seniority.
  • Ability to facilitate workshops and eliciting business requirements with minimal supervision.
  • Understanding of how to operationalise new operating models, technology and processes for the financial services sector.
  • Prior experience working in consulting firms and/or technology vendors within financial services would be a distinct advantage.
  • Understanding of financial services regulations (e.g. MIFID II and FRTB, SFTR, EMIR, Dodd Frank, CSDR, etc.) would be desirable.
  • Organised and passionate about building and delivering customer‑centric propositions.
  • Ability to manage multiple stakeholder communities with varying levels of experience.
  • Ability to lead teams and take full accountability for delivery.
  • Ability to demonstrate strong collaboration across a wide spectrum of colleagues, including internationally.
  • A proven track record of working with offshore teams would be a major benefit.
  • High level of drive, commitment to achieving solutions and ability to work under pressure.
  • Intellectual strength/flexibility to rapidly understand complex problems, apply critical thinking, and rationalise these into workable solutions which can then be delivered.
  • A demonstrable commitment to diversity and inclusiveness.
  • Proven ability to work in a demanding environment, managing multiple projects, co‑ordinating with colleagues globally and meeting tight deadlines.
  • Ability to determine a client’s goals/objectives, desired outcomes and success measures, predict roadblocks and address them before they even occur.
